RDP 2006-11: Component-smoothed Inflation: Estimating the Persistent Component of Inflation in Real Time Appendix A: Smoothing of Selected CPI Components

Table A1: Australia
CPI components with lowest and highest α coefficients
12 items with lowest α coefficients α(a) Variance(b) CPI weight(a)
Fruit 0.21 150.62 1.80
Vegetables 0.22 65.45 1.20
Automotive fuel 0.28 19.07 4.45
Overseas holiday travel and accommodation 0.29 13.12 1.78
Gas and other household fuels 0.34 6.42 0.71
Lamb and mutton, sa 0.35 9.46 0.26
Children's footwear 0.40 2.84 0.11
Glassware, tableware and household utensils 0.42 5.92 0.45
Children's and infants' clothing 0.43 5.16 0.38
Tea, coffee and food drinks 0.44 5.80 0.25
Childcare 0.46 7.08 0.50
Hospital and medical services(c) 0.51 3.42 2.79
12 items with highest α coefficients
Sports participation 0.95 0.27 0.73
Pet services including veterinary 0.96 0.18 0.44
Newspapers and magazines 0.96 0.43 0.40
Dental services, sa 0.96 0.13 0.69
Preschool and primary education, sa 0.97 0.16 0.55
Water and sewerage, sa 0.98 0.30 0.80
Other recreational activities, sa 0.98 0.30 1.10
House purchase 0.98 0.44 7.79
Other household services 0.98 0.48 0.61
Property rates and charges, sa 0.99 0.19 1.18
Rents 1.00 0.06 5.17
Secondary education, sa 1.00 0.02 0.98

Notes: (a) For 2006:Q3. All data are adjusted for the tax changes of 1999–2000.
(b) Variance in percentage points of quarterly percentage changes over the period 1993:Q1–2006:Q3.
(c) Adjusted for major health policy changes.

Table A2: United States
CPI components with lowest and highest α coefficients
12 items with lowest α coefficients α(a) Variance(b) CPI weight(a)
Motor fuel 0.09 27.31 4.63
Fresh vegetables 0.09 7.81 0.49
Fuel oil and other fuels 0.11 19.57 0.38
Eggs 0.15 10.42 0.09
Tobacco and smoking products 0.22 7.63 0.71
Fresh fruits 0.22 2.25 0.50
Public transportation 0.35 1.06 1.09
Girls' apparel 0.37 2.27 0.23
Boys' apparel 0.38 1.84 0.19
Infants' and toddlers' apparel 0.38 0.85 0.18
Jewelry and watches 0.38 1.22 0.32
Beef and veal 0.40 1.32 0.63
12 items with highest α coefficients
Personal care services 0.94 0.05 0.67
Motor vehicle insurance 0.95 0.12 2.26
Prescription drugs and medical supplies 0.95 0.04 1.03
Miscellaneous personal services 0.95 0.02 1.18
Hospital and related services 0.96 0.06 1.62
Tuition, other school fees, and childcare 0.97 0.02 2.84
Motor vehicle maintenance and repair 0.98 0.03 1.14
Water and sewer and trash collection services 0.98 0.03 0.89
Professional services 0.98 0.02 2.80
Owners' equivalent rent of primary residence 0.99 0.01 23.66
Rent of primary residence 0.99 0.01 5.87
Food away from home 0.99 0.01 5.95
Notes: (a) For 2006:M10. CPI components have been seasonally adjusted using Census X12 where appropriate.
(b) Variance in percentage points of monthly percentage changes over the period 1987:M1–2006:M10.
